What is a maglev car?
* A maglev car is a vehicle that uses magnetic levitation to travel. This means it uses magnets to lift itself off the ground, allowing it to travel with minimal friction.
* There are two main types of maglev systems: electromagnetic suspension (EMS) and electrodynamic suspension (EDS).
Challenges of building a maglev car:
* Cost: Maglev technology is expensive to develop and implement.
* Energy consumption: Maglev cars require significant energy to power the magnets.
* Infrastructure: Building a maglev track requires significant infrastructure changes, including dedicated tracks and power sources.
* Safety: Maglev systems rely on precise magnetic forces, and any malfunction could be dangerous.
Potential benefits of maglev cars:
* Speed: Maglev cars can achieve extremely high speeds, surpassing conventional rail systems.
* Efficiency: With minimal friction, maglev cars can be very energy-efficient.
* Quietness: Maglev cars are very quiet, reducing noise pollution.
* Environmental friendliness: Maglev cars can be powered by renewable energy sources.
